Cross-client sensor user interface in an integrated security network
An integrated system includes a system user interface (SUI) that provides an iconic, at-a-glance representation of integrated security system status. The SUI is for use across all client devices including mobile or cellular telephones, a mobile portal, a web portal, and a touchscreen device. The SUI includes a number of display elements presented across all types of client devices for monitoring status of the integrated security system. The display elements of the SUI include an orb icon, text summary, security button, device warnings, system warnings, interesting sensors, and quiet sensors. The SUI thus provides system status summary information agnostically across all clients. Additionally, the SUI provides consistent iconography, terminology, and display rules across all clients as well as consistent sensor and system detail across clients.
SENSOR DEVICE COMPRISING A VIBRATION DETECTOR
It is provided a sensor device comprising: a vibration detector configured to be provided in contact with a windowpane of a window; a sensor controller; and a cable between the vibration detector and the sensor controller; wherein the vibration detector comprises a piezoelectric sensor that is configured to wake up the sensor controller when a vibration is detected by the piezoelectric sensor.

BAROMETRIC PRESSURE TO REDUCE SECURITY FALSE ALARMS
A security monitoring system includes at least one sensor configured to sense an event condition. A security monitoring system controller communicates with the sensor and an indicator of alarm and trouble conditions. The central security system also detects barometric pressure within a monitored area. The security system controller is configured to receive an event signal indicative of an event from the at least one of the sensors and receive an indication of the barometric pressure from a barometer. When the barometric pressure from the barometer indicates a change in barometric pressure, the security monitoring system controller confirms that the event is present and outputs an indication signal to the indicator based on the confirmed event. When the barometric pressure from the barometer does not indicate a change in barometric pressure, the security monitoring system controller suppresses the output of the indication signal.
Wireless sensor unit communication triggering and management
Various embodiments of wireless ambient sensor unit are presented. The sensor unit may include a wireless transceiver configured to transmit sensor data and to receive instructions. The sensor unit may include a sensor configured to measure an ambient condition. The sensor unit may include a controller in communication with the wireless transceiver and the sensor. The controller may be configured to compare data measured about the ambient condition to a stored threshold while the wireless ambient sensor unit is functioning in a low-power mode. The controller may be configured to exit the low-power mode in response to the comparison of the data with the stored threshold. The controller may be configured to cause the data measured about the ambient condition to be transmitted by the wireless transceiver as one or more messages in response to the comparison to the stored threshold.

SECURITY / AUTOMATION SYSTEM CONTROL PANEL WITH ACOUSTIC SIGNATURE DETECTION
Example implementations include a method, apparatus, and computer-readable medium comprising monitoring, by a control panel, an ambient noise via one or more microphones in the control panel. The implementations further include determining, by the control panel, whether the ambient noise includes an acoustic signature associated with a security event. In some implementations, the security event may comprise a glass break event. In some implementations, the acoustic signature may comprise a first sound followed by subsequent sounds. The first sound may comprise a thump sound, and the subsequent sounds may comprise crashing sounds.

Jamming detection method and device
Jamming detection device (7) and method, which scan one or more frequency bands (201, 401, 402) and, if jamming is detected in said frequency bands (201, 401, 402), transmits an alarm signal through an ultra narrow band network (8). Preferably, both an ISM network (2) connecting a control panel (3) and at least one peripheral (1), and a GSM network (4) connecting the control panel (3) and a back end service (5), are scanned. Also preferably, the ultra narrow band network (8) is implemented over the same frequency band (801) as the ISM network (2) connecting the control panel (3) and the least one peripheral (1).
A TAMPER DETECTION DEVICE AND A METHOD FOR INSTALLING THE DEVICE
There is provided a tamper detection device comprising a laminate; a contact lead attached to the laminate; and a detection module connected to the contact lead. It is advantageous that the laminate is configured to conform to an application surface, and to move the contact lead. A method of installing the device is also disclosed.
